Health Insurance Policies and Coverage
Understanding how your health insurance policy covers skin treatments is crucial when considering Deeptan.
Understanding Your Health Insurance Policy
Reviewing and comprehending your health insurance policy is the first step in determining coverage for Deeptan. Insurance policies commonly classify skin treatments under cosmetic procedures or medical treatments, with different coverage considerations for each category. Familiarize yourself with the specific coverage details outlined in your policy to accurately assess potential benefits.
Typical Health Insurance Coverage for Skin Treatments
While coverage may vary between insurance providers and policies, health insurance typically leans towards classifying Deeptan as a cosmetic procedure. This classification often results in limited or no coverage under standard health insurance plans. However, it’s important to note that some policies may cover Deeptan if it is deemed medically necessary, such as in cases of severe acne or scarring.

Does health insurance typically cover cosmetic procedures like Deeptan?
In most cases, health insurance does not cover cosmetic procedures like Deeptan. Cosmetic procedures are usually considered elective and are not deemed medically necessary. However, it is essential to review the insurance policy or consult with the provider to confirm coverage.
What should Deeptan do if their health insurance denies coverage?
If Deeptan’s health insurance denies coverage, they can consider the following steps:
1. Review the denial letter or explanation of benefits provided by the insurance company.
2. Understand the reason for denial (e.g., lack of medical necessity, out-of-network provider).
3. Contact the insurance company to discuss the denial and seek clarification.
4. If necessary, appeal the denial by providing additional supporting documentation or seeking assistance from a healthcare advocate or legal professional.
